When to use this form

Use this template when you hire field crew, crew leads, or seasonal workers for mowing, pruning, irrigation, or hardscape installs. It is ideal as you ramp up for spring, add a new route, or replace a foreman after turnover. The form collects work eligibility, physical readiness, equipment skills, licenses, and schedule so you can shortlist faster and book working interviews. Must Ask Landscaping Job Application Questions

  1. Do you have a valid driver's license and a clean driving record?

    Many crews move trucks and trailers, so this confirms legal ability and reduces risk. It helps you assign candidates to driving or non-driving roles with confidence.

  2. Which landscaping skills do you have, and how many years with each (mowing, pruning, irrigation, hardscaping, skid steer)?

    This maps applicants to daily tasks and reveals depth of experience. Years per skill make it easy to compare candidates and build balanced crews.

  3. Can you lift 50+ lbs and work outdoors in heat, cold, and rain for full shifts?

    Outdoor work is demanding; this checks fitness and sets clear expectations. It reduces injuries, no-shows, and early turnover.

  4. What is your availability during peak season (early mornings, overtime, weekends)?

    Seasonal demand and weather change schedules; this shows if the applicant can meet peak needs. You can plan routes, reduce gaps, and hit service windows.

  5. List any certifications (e.g., pesticide applicator, OSHA 10) and equipment you operate confidently.
